Issue: #13
Published: January 1941, Price: 0.10 USD; 0.15 CAD, Pages: 68, Editing: Malcolm Reiss (Editor); William E. Eisner (Art Director); S. M. Iger (Feature Editor)
Color: Color Cover; Black And White Interior Dimensions: Early Issues Standard Golden Age U.S.; Later Issues Standard Silver Age U.S. Paper Stock: Glossy Cover; Newsprint Interior Binding: Saddle-Stitched Publishing Format: Was Ongoing Series
Notes: The on-sale date is from the publication date recorded in the Catalog of Copyright Entries, Part 2, Periodicals, 1941, New Series, Vol. 36, No. 1.

Comic Story (7 pages) |
|
Featuring: |
Camilla |
Synopsis: |
Zira, a sorceress, kidnaps Champion and as ransom, demands all of Camilla's magic. Camilla offers to make Zira beautiful if she will release Champion. Zira agrees but attempts to keep Champion despite her promise. As Camilla and Zira begin to fight, Champion slays Zira. |
Credits: |
Script: ? [as Tad Carter] | Pencils: Robert Webb | Inks: David Heames ? |
Genre: |
Science Fiction |
Characters: |
Sir Champion Princess Zira (introduction, Villain, Death) Camilla |
Comic Story (7 pages) |
|
Featuring: |
Fantomah |
Synopsis: |
When the tiger-women known as the Vahines invade the jungle bent on destroying all the other women in the world, Fantomah causes the animals to rise up and stop them. She then imprisons them in a giant moonstone and sends it crashing into Mars. |
Credits: |
Script: Fletcher Hanks [as Barclay Flagg] (signed) | Pencils: Fletcher Hanks [as Barclay Flagg] (signed) | Inks: Fletcher Hanks [as Barclay Flagg] (signed) | Letters: Fletcher Hanks |
Genre: |
Jungle |
Characters: |
Fantomah The Vahines (introduction, Villains, Death) |
